LAURENTIAN


Meaning of LAURENTIAN in English

lȯˈrench(ē)ən adjective

Usage: usually capitalized

Etymology: Latin Laurenti us Lawrence (in sense 1 representing the St. Lawrence River, southern Quebec and southeast Ontario, Canada, and in sense 2 representing D. H. Lawrence died 1930 English novelist) + English -an

1.

a. : of, relating to, or near the St. Lawrence river

Laurentian hills

b. : of or relating to mountain-making movements of the Archeozoic era — see geologic time table

2. : of or relating to D. H. Lawrence
